Play On is an online app where you can watch a wide variety of movies and web series from different genres. It has everything from the latest releases to classic films, offering something for everyone's taste.
-
User Authentication:
- Sign-Up: Users can create a new account by providing a username, email ID, password, and confirming their password.
- Log-In: Existing users can log in using their username and password.
-
Home Page:
- Search Bar: Allows users to search for their preferred movies or series.
- Latest Section: Showcases the newest additions to the streaming catalog with a dynamic horizontal scrolling interface.
- Movies Section: Highlights the latest releases and all-time popular movies.
- TV Shows Section: Presents the newest episodes and enduringly popular TV shows and web series.
- Upcoming Section: Provides a sneak peek into the latest and highly anticipated upcoming movies and web series.
- Footer Section:
- Explore: Facilitates navigation by genre, language, etc., for seamless content discovery.
- Favourites: Displays liked and preferred series and movies for easy access.
- Watchlist: Enables users to compile a list of desired movies and series for future viewing.
- Profile: Displays user data including avatar, username, and email ID for personalization.
-
Movie/Series Page:
- Provides detailed information such as thumbnail, duration, synopsis, cast, rating, and more.
- Features a prominent play button for immediate playback.
-
Profile Page:
- Displays user information such as avatar, username, and email ID.
-
Favourites Page:
- Shows a list of movies and series that the user has marked as favorites.
- Enables users to easily access their preferred content.
-
Watchlist Page:
- Allows users to compile a list of movies and series they want to watch later.
- Provides a convenient way for users to keep track of content they plan to watch.
- Database: Firebase
-
Clone the Repository:
git clone https://github.com/SupratitDatta/Play-On.git
-
Navigate to the Project Directory:
cd play-on
-
Database Setup: Firebase Configuration
- Set up a Firebase project.
- Replace the Firebase config in your project with your own Firebase project's config.
-
Open your Android Studio and run the App
This App is created by Supratit Datta © 2024. All rights reserved.
- Email: [email protected]